  15. Anyone decided that they can make a vice holding block for your LR308 lower or assembled rifle? I thought about using an old metal 20 or 25 round magazine by pouring it full of old melted babbit wheel weights or recovered lead shot after removing the innards, and maybe grinding off the feed lips. What do you think ? I'm going to try it if I can find my supply of surplus wheel weights that I once used to make .45 Semi wad cutters out of, maybe drop in several old steel bolts, nuts or 1/4" chain links before pouring in the hot molten babbit or lead.

  18. I use Nickle Steel welding rod and OXY/ ACC Henrod 2000 torch to build up the bolt catch, you can grind it down or hammer forge it hot. I got the Nickle Steel welding rod years ago from Brownells It is about $50 for a pound of .095 rod, to alter bolt handles for mounting scopes on Springfield 03 and 03A3 rifles. It is good stuff, it will take blueing, and polishes up nicely. I have used it to build up worn stamped inner parts of LEO Winchester and Mosberg 12 ga. shotguns.
